Transaction 6583266301badc9968c1eb28f4a76e5fd8c57a807bcf7e6e7a018f37b2fa5355
1 Input
1 Output
-
6583266301badc9968c1eb28f4a76e5fd8c57a807bcf7e6e7a018f37b2fa5355:0
- value
- 442838
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d0ce82c1c8402cc637a6d00bfc6e0664eda49a5a OP_EQUAL
- address
- 3Lj5s4gWd14XvxPFUvN7VLm29BBJmh1uvH